What is tranquilizer addiction?
Tranquilizer addiction develops from the regular use of anxiety-reducing or sedative medications, which over time can no longer be discontinued.
What initially brings relief during stressful periods often becomes a burden itself with continuous use.
What are the symptoms of tranquilizer addiction?
Signs include an increasing need, restlessness and anxiety during withdrawal, sleep disturbances, and the feeling of being unable to relax without the substance.
What causes tranquilizer addiction?
Continued use leads to physical and psychological dependence, making withdrawal increasingly difficult.
What are the risk factors for tranquilizer addiction?
- longer duration of use
- pre-existing anxiety and sleep disorders
- chronic stress
- lack of medical supervision
What treatment methods are available for tranquilizer addiction?
Withdrawal involves a slow, medically supervised tapering, supplemented by treating underlying conditions such as anxiety or sleep problems.
